Agentel Corporation is a U.S.-based importing-exporting company. The company entered into the following transactions during the month of November. Nov. 6 Purchased merchandise from AGT, a Swiss firm, for 540,000 francs. 5 Sold merchandise to SLS, Inc., a firm located in Rio De Janeiro, for $200,000. 18 Sold merchandise to TNT, Ltd., a British firm, for 140,000 pounds. 20 Purchased merchandise from SDS, Ltd., a British firm, for $170,000. All the transactions were unsettled at December 31, Agentel’s fiscal year-end. Spot rates are as follows: Currency Date Franc Real Pound November 6 $0.490 $0.412 $1.520 November 15 0.487 0.409 1.509 November 18 0.476 0.414 1.506 November 20 0.468 0.405 1.498 December 31 0.460 0.398 1.482 (a) Your answer is correct.
